"Folding" is applicable mostly to outlines, and it's where there are elements, say, I, II, and III. Each one has lots of sub-elements, i, ii, etc... However, Upon opening this outline, I don't need to see all the sub-elements, and in cases where it's a rather huge-ish outline, it just wouldn't be smart to be forced to see it all at once. Rather, only seeing the I, II, and III elements would be best, having an + and - symbol next to it or something, that displays whether there are sub-elements under it or not. Clicking it would turn a + into a -, or visa versa. If it's "-", it means clicking on it will display less. If you press a "+" it will display more. I'm finding it rather difficult to explain, so checking out the FreeMind project would most likely offer a peek on what I'm talking about. More specifically, check out http://freemind.sourceforge.net/PublicMaps-exported.html, and you'll see what "folding" is. I feel this is a particularly important feature to serious note-takers in college classes. Surely there are even more uses.
